Abstract
We consider light scattering from a 1D photonic crystal when total internal reflection occurs inside the crystal. This can occur if the refractive index of the incident medium exceeds that encountered somewhere in the crystal. Examples include binary, sawtooth, and rugate crystals. Both TE (s) and TM (p) polarized light are treated.
